Sean Eagan 41af89f0e4 Use kubernetes standardized status conditions
This integrates the standardized status condition schema instituted here:
kubernetes/enhancements#1624

Which is available in the kubernetes 1.19 libraries:
https://github.com/kubernetes/apimachinery/blob/release-1.19/pkg/apis/meta/v1/types.go

As well as the helper libraries added here:
kubernetes/kubernetes#92717

Note there is a bug with observed generation handling, which is fixed in the kubernetes 0.20 libraries:
https: //github.com/kubernetes/kubernetes/commit/5712e33abcea86e7bf699f40a3a838afc1b7c278

This also updates controller-gen from v0.2.5 > v0.3.0
